成人国产在线小视频_日韩寡妇人妻调教在线播放_色成人www永久在线观看_2018国产精品久久_亚洲欧美高清在线30p_亚洲少妇综合一区_黄色在线播放国产_亚洲另类技巧小说校园_国产主播xx日韩_a级毛片在线免费

資訊專欄INFORMATION COLUMN

awk對php日志進行去重統(tǒng)計排序

IamDLY / 1783人閱讀

摘要:問題查看所有服務(wù)器日志頻繁刷新無法快速定位問題每次都需要按來終止刷新,查看歷史日志無法確定日志的報錯數(shù)量的分布,來自哪個接口或者服務(wù)思路通過命令,執(zhí)行方法切分當(dāng)前行的日志拆分后得到,就是最后的接口地址然后對其進行之后的參數(shù)拆分,因為我們只需

問題

查看所有服務(wù)器日志頻繁刷新無法快速定位問題

每次都需要按ctrl+c來終止刷新,查看歷史日志

無法確定日志的報錯數(shù)量的分布,來自哪個接口或者服務(wù)

思路

通過awk命令,執(zhí)行split方法切分當(dāng)前行的日志

拆分后得到a[NF],就是最后的接口地址

然后對其進行?之后的參數(shù)拆分,因為我們只需要接口地址,不關(guān)心參數(shù)

對其進行ASCII排序

uniq -c去重,并且統(tǒng)計數(shù)量

sort -n -r按照數(shù)字來進行排序,并且倒序

獲取報錯數(shù)量最多的前十個

效果

具體接口路徑被隱藏

1000 [REQUEST_URI:/vxxxx/yyy/ssss
879 [REQUEST_URI:/xxxx/yyy/ssss
878 [REQUEST_URI:/xxxx/yyy/ssss
601 [REQUEST_URI:/xxxx/yyy/ssss
559 [REQUEST_URI:/xxxx/yyy/ssss
490 [REQUEST_URI:/xxxx/yyy/ssss
477 [REQUEST_URI:/xxxx/yyy/ssss
445 [REQUEST_URI:/xxxx/yyy/ssss
394 [REQUEST_URI:/xxxx/yyy/ssss
381 [REQUEST_URI:/xxxx/yyy/ssss
代碼實現(xiàn)
tail -n 100 /var/log/error/web*  |grep -v "==>"| awk "{split($0,a," ");split(a[NF],b,"?");print(b[1])}"|sort|uniq -c  | sort -n -r | head -n 10

文章版權(quán)歸作者所有,未經(jīng)允許請勿轉(zhuǎn)載,若此文章存在違規(guī)行為,您可以聯(lián)系管理員刪除。

轉(zhuǎn)載請注明本文地址:http://systransis.cn/yun/23178.html

相關(guān)文章

  • shell在手分析服務(wù)器日志不愁?

    摘要:自己的小網(wǎng)站跑在阿里云的上面偶爾也去分析分析自己網(wǎng)站服務(wù)器日志看看網(wǎng)站的訪問量。然后統(tǒng)計最終返回的數(shù)字就是當(dāng)前所有端口的已建立連接的總數(shù)。 自己的小網(wǎng)站跑在阿里云的ECS上面,偶爾也去分析分析自己網(wǎng)站服務(wù)器日志,看看網(wǎng)站的訪問量??纯从袥]有黑闊搞破壞!于是收集,整理一些服務(wù)器日志分析命令,大家可以試試! 1、查看有多少個IP訪問: awk {print $1} log_file|sor...

    fyber 評論0 收藏0

發(fā)表評論

0條評論

IamDLY

|高級講師

TA的文章

閱讀更多
最新活動
閱讀需要支付1元查看
<